Just in case Julian Assange comes gunning for Brian Moynihan and the good ole boys and girls of BofA, the Charlotte-based bank has been stockpiling a formidable defense, forming an internal investigation 20-executives strong, enlisting an extensive legal team, and contracting an outside consulting firm (Booz Allen Hamilton). Overseeing all of this is General B. Moynihan, who "receives regular updates on the team's progress."

So, it looks like if WikiLeaks does indeed bring the heat upon the largest bank in the U.S., as has been rumored, BofA will be ready to rumble.
